The tipbot for discord
Find a file
2020-11-14 07:19:25 -05:00
.vscode Mass update to deps and move to typescript 2020-11-14 06:49:55 -05:00
config rollback some bitcoin-core changes 2020-11-14 07:19:25 -05:00
src rollback some bitcoin-core changes 2020-11-14 07:19:25 -05:00
.babelrc Tipbot is here! 2017-10-25 21:12:38 +02:00
.eslintrc.json Mass update to deps and move to typescript 2020-11-14 06:49:55 -05:00
.gitignore update dependencies 2018-05-04 07:33:43 -04:00
LICENSE Update LICENSE 2020-02-03 05:56:08 +07:00
package.json rollback some bitcoin-core changes 2020-11-14 07:19:25 -05:00
README.md Update README.md 2020-10-16 17:44:28 -03:00
tsconfig.json Mass update to deps and move to typescript 2020-11-14 06:49:55 -05:00
yarn.lock rollback some bitcoin-core changes 2020-11-14 07:19:25 -05:00

Bot for LBRY's Discord

(This README will be updated along with bot updates) Features:

  • Tipbot for LBC. Responds to !tip.
  • Dynamic plugin loading with permission support.

Requirements

Install the prerequisites

$ sudo apt-get install nodejs && apt-get update
$ wget https://github.com/lbryio/lbrycrd/releases/download/v0.12.4.0/lbrycrd-linux.zip

Installation

Install LBRYCrd

$ unzip ~/lbrycrd-linux.zip

Follow the instructions on the LBRYCrds GitHub Repository to create a lbrycrd.conf and remember the username and password.

Start LBRYCrd

./lbrycrdd -server -daemon

Create a bot and get the bot's API Token: https://discordapp.com/developers/applications/me -

Make sure the bot has "bot" flags in OAuth2

$ cd lbry-tipbot/config

Then

$ vim default.json.example

Input your bot's token, the channel ID for your bot command channel, and the username & password for LBRYCrd . Then, Rename the configuration file to "default.json" with

$ mv default.json.example default.json

Then run npm install from within lbry-tipbot directory

npm install
node ~/lbry-tipbot/bot/bot.js

License

MIT